Figures, animals, and pastoral scenes populate an intricate cream-colored ground in deep indigo blue, rendered in the classic toile de Jouy pattern that captures an 18th-century sensibility. The composition repeats ornamental vignettes of shepherds, hunters, and creatures amid flowering trees and architectural details, creating a rhythmic, narratively rich textile artwork. At home in a traditionally appointed bedroom, study, or dining room with classic decor. A Baltic birch top with the artwork printed across it, made to order on steel legs in black or gold.
